
Sun-Maid Calimyrna Figs
What You Should Know
Sun-Maid Calimyrna Figs arrive in the grocery aisle as a small, sunny note among dried fruit — usually shelved in the baking and dried-fruit section alongside raisins, dates, and apricots, or near cheese accompaniments and specialty baking goods. The 6-ounce pack reads like a pantry-friendly luxury: sun-dried Golden Figs with a short ingredient list and a heritage brand name, making them an easy grab for shoppers building charcuterie boards, planning holiday baking, or packing a natural snack. Sun-Maid’s positioning leans on tradition and wholesomeness — a long-standing California fruit brand that targets families and health-conscious consumers seeking simple, natural-seeming foods. Labels typically emphasize “sun-dried,” “natural treat,” and the fruit’s golden color; there’s usually no organic seal on this SKU and no overtly child-directed graphics, so the product sits in an adult-focused, wholesome niche rather than a kid’s snack aisle. From a processing standpoint, these are dried figs treated with common preservatives (potassium sorbate and sulfur dioxide) to maintain freshness and color — they are not full-formula snack bars or candy. Sensory-wise, the figs are soft and chewy with a slightly sticky surface, amber-gold flesh flecked with tiny seeds, and a warm, honeyed sweetness with a subtle nutty finish; packaging is typically a small retail bag (often with a clear window or resealable top) designed for pantry storage. Rituals include topping salads and cereals, pairing with cheese and chocolate, folding into baked goods, or eating straight from the bag for a quick, chewy treat that feels both rustic and convenient in American grocery culture.

Ultra-Processing Assessment
Processed Food
Why this score?
This product is a whole fruit that has been dried and preserved with potassium sorbate and sulfur dioxide; it is processed to enhance shelf life but lacks the industrial formulations and multiple additives characteristic of ultraprocessed foods.
